YQL数据URI错误

时间:2013-10-21 19:23:25

标签: rest yql

我正在使用YQL数据URI表从Web应用程序中提取第三方域上托管的图像的数据URI。

规范示例来自此API的YQL文档:

select * from data.uri where url="http://l.yimg.com/a/i/us/pps/yql32.png"

在YQL控制台中运行的

Here is an example of the query,虽然我是通过REST API运行的。

如果运行此示例,您将在结果中看到返回的数据uri。但是,我似乎遇到的绝大多数图片网址都不起作用。而不是数据URI,我得到一个错误:

{ "error": "128261 > 25600" }

数字总是不同,但模式是一致的。以下是生成上述错误的查询:

select * from data.uri where url="http://i.imgur.com/GXWwz5k.jpg"

我一直无法找到有关此错误的文档。无论我使用的是控制台还是REST API,这似乎都是一致的。有没有人知道是什么导致这个查询失败?

1 个答案:

答案 0 :(得分:1)

当目标文件大小超过25kb时,data.uri表错误。

您在错误消息中看到的是“目标文件的大小>大小限制”。